If you were using a portion of your balance to make a payment, and want the rest to return to cold storage, it is now recommended that you set up an entirely new paper wallet. A paper wallet is a piece of paper with your private and public keys printed out. The private key is meant to be kept offline and secret, while the public key can be shared with anyone. Transactions are signed with the private paper wallets key and verified with the public key.
